Literary Nonfiction. Memoir. With recollections and inventions that figure memory as a deeply human element in our shaped and shared world, BUT THAT DIDN'T HAPPEN TO YOU is a lively, smart, and important memoir.

Author City: Niskayuna, NY USA

Born in Manhattan, raised in the Bronx, educated at Harpur College and UC Santa Barbara, Harry Marten teaches modern and contemporary literature at Union College in Schenectady, NY where he is Edward E. Hale, Jr. Professor of English. He has written books on Conrad Aiken and Denise Levertov.
